    Default Eibach springs

    Hi guys decided to lower my 2.0t design signum at same time as fitting 18s using eibach springs my question is when i checked the weight of the front i read 1-1060 2-1080 well i believe the 1060 is the cut off between 2 kits! well as im on the cut off do i get the lower kit or the higher rated kit? how much lowering does this kit produce i did read that the design had sportier suspension than the rest of range and was lower already?? what im looking for is to lower a bit with a sportier feel to the handling
